    Contingency Fees

    An experienced asbestos lawyer is aware of how to secure the highest compensation for their clients. They accomplish this by putting together experts and Mesothelioma scrutinizing every aspect of the case including mesothelioma litigation techniques employed by asbestos firms. An experienced asbestos lawyer is also prepared to bring your case all up to trial should it be necessary. This puts them in a better position to negotiate with defendants and insurance companies and ensure that your rights are secured.

    A complex asbestos lawsuit can be stressful, but an asbestos lawyer should do their best to alleviate your anxiety. A contingency fee is among the most popular methods they employ to accomplish this. In a contingency-based fee arrangement the lawyer and support staff are only paid in the event that they succeed in winning the case. This means they take on all the risk, and only get paid when they win. This arrangement is more affordable than billing per hour and it allows a person to retain an experienced asbestos attorney even when their bank accounts are not in good shape.

    Trials

    Asbestos-related victims usually opt to file a lawsuit rather than deal with the companies accountable for their exposure. The goal is to seek compensation for medical expenses, lost income, and other non-economic losses, such as pain and discomfort. A trial lawyer can assist you with your case and gather the necessary evidence.

    Certain companies that used asbestos do not exist anymore and have filed for bankruptcy. They are still responsible for the damage caused by their asbestos-based product. Asbestos victims can make claims through bankruptcy trust funds that are established to pay them.

    Lawyers who have extensive expertise in mesothelioma cases will prepare and file these claims. They can also represent families of those who have died because of asbestos exposure. A mesothelioma lawyer will examine the specifics of your case and provide advice on how you can proceed.

    Mesothelioma lawsuits are extremely complex. Plaintiffs need to provide convincing evidence to establish their illness and to identify the responsible companies for exposure. To do this, they must submit detailed medical reports, laboratory tests and other evidence to the court for review. Lawyers who specialize on asbestos litigation are able to create and present such evidence before the court.
